A base-64 encoded DER-form of cert is used in a number of places.
We should provide the transform and perhaps the reverse.
Is there need for PEM too?

${b64:<certificate>}     taking a single variable of type certificate
${b64d,cert:<string>}


to follow the precedents of rfc2047/d and base62/d.

On the other hand, there are str2b64 and utf8_{to,from}_alabel.
